    Patriots' Austin Hooper: Catches one pass versus Eagles

    Hooper caught one of his three targets for nine yards in Thursday's 14-13 preseason loss to the Eagles.

    Fellow tight end Hunter Henry sat out the contest as he deals with a minor unspecified injury, but as long as he's available come Week 1, Hooper figures to work in a complementary role in the Patriots offense. In the event that Henry misses time at any point this season, however, Hooper could potentially emerge as a streaming option.

    Seahawks' Pharaoh Brown: Injures foot Thursday

    Brown exited Thursday's practice with a foot injury, Brady Henderson of ESPN.com reports.

    Brown was injured in Thursday's joint practice with the Titans after taking a hit from Roger McCreary. The veteran inked a one-year deal with Seattle back in March after recording 13 catches with New England last season. Brown is expected to fill one of the top backup tight-end roles after Will Dissly and Colby Parkinson left in free agency.

  • Texans' Teagan Quitoriano: Misses practice Thursday

    Quitoriano (calf) did not participate in practice Thursday, Aaron Wilson of KPRC 2 Houston reports.

    The tight end strained his calf during an Aug. 3 preseason game against the Bears. Quitoriano was the Texans' third tight end before going down, but Cade Stover has taken his place in the days since the injury.

    Browns' David Njoku: Dealing with soreness

    Njoku (undisclosed) participated in 1-on-1 drills but took only one snap in team drills during Thursday's practice, Kelsey Russo of the Browns' official site reports.

    Afterward, coach Kevin Stefanski said that Njoku was feeling "sore." With the Browns not in line to play starters Saturday versus the Vikings, per Daniel Oyefusi of ESPN.com, the tight end's next chance to see game action will arrive Saturday, Aug. 24 against the Seahawks.

    Patriots' Hunter Henry: Not playing Thursday

    Henry (undisclosed) isn't in uniform ahead of Thursday's preseason game against the Eagles, Evan Lazar of the Patriots' official site reports.

    Per Lazar, Henry has been dealing with an injury of late that isn't expected to sideline him for long, but the Patriots will play it safe with the tight end in their second exhibition tilt. In any case, Henry's standing as the team's top option at his position remains secure.

    Bills' Dawson Knox: Misses practice Thursday

    Knox (groin/ankle) didn't practice Thursday, Alaina Getzenberg of ESPN.com reports.

    With Knox managing a pair of injury concerns, the tight end is a candidate to miss Saturday's preseason game against the Steelers. Knox logged nine snaps in Buffalo's exhibition opener against the Bears en route to logging one target. Once the regular season starts, the 2019 first-rounder is slated to maintain a role in the Bills offense as a blocker and pass catcher, but the continued presence of 2023 first-rounder Dalton Kincaid limits the fantasy upside of Knox when both players are available.

    Buccaneers' Payne Durham: Labeled day-to-day

    Coach Todd Bowles said Thursday that Durham (knee) is considered day-to-day, Scott Smith of the Buccaneers' official site reports.

    Durham injured his knee during practice Wednesday, but at the very least it appears that the second-year pro has avoided a severe issue. It currently appears as though Durham has a solid grip on the backup spot behind No. 1 tight end Cade Otton, so his availability is key for Tampa Bay's offense. It could be difficult for Durham to get healthy in time for Saturday's preseason game against the Jaguars, however.

    Commanders' Zach Ertz: Won't play this Saturday

    Ertz won't play in Saturday's preseason game against Miami, Nicki Jhabvala of The Washington Post reports.

    Ertz is away from the team for the birth of his child, so he'll likely miss a practice or two in addition to the preseason game. He ended up playing a few snaps in the preseason opener against New York, after pregame reports suggested he'd be held out. Ertz is expected to open the season as Washington's top pass catcher at tight end, but if he fails to produce early on he'll be looking over his shoulder at rookie second-round pick Ben Sinnott.

    Buccaneers' Payne Durham: Suffers knee injury Wednesday

    Durham suffered a knee injury about halfway through the Buccaneers' joint practice with the Jaguars on Wednesday, Scott Smith of the team's official site reports.

    The severity of the second-year tight end's injury is still unknown, with head coach Todd Bowles confirming Durham would be undergoing tests Wednesday. Greg Auman of FOXSports.com reports the initial belief is that Durham's injury isn't serious, but until he can return to the field, the likes of Devin Culp, David Wells and Sal Cannella could all see more pass-catching opportunities behind No. 1 tight end Cade Otton.

    Chargers' Tucker Fisk: Inks with Bolts

    The Chargers signed Fisk (undisclosed) to a contract Wednesday.

    Fisk is healthy after having been waived from IR by the Falcons earlier this offseason. He appeared in six games with Atlanta last season and turned his only target into a nine-yard reception. Now, Fisk will get a chance to compete for a depth spot in Los Angeles' tight end room.
